🚨 Arkansas State Trooper Michael Austin Kennedy resigned after his wife filed 30+ screenshots of his white supremacist text messages in their divorce case including calling areas “N*GGERLAND” bragging about detained Hispanics as “trophies,” and pushing to repeal the 19th Amendment.
The messages to his wife Alana were packed with racial slurs against Black and Hispanic people, rants blaming “illegal immigrants” and Black people for traffic and crime, and extreme views like banning Muslims from America. One message read: “You don’t f*king hate them enough. The s*t that clogged up [their son’s] toilet is worth more to me than any of them.”
Kennedy also sent selfies posing with detained Hispanic individuals while on duty, calling them his “trophy.”
Alana amended her custody filing seeking sole custody. She stated his beliefs would “poison the minds of the children” and that the kids feared him because of his hate and irrational thoughts.
Kennedy resigned from the Arkansas State Police on May 15 shortly after the messages surfaced. In court papers he acknowledged the language but claimed it was “outdated” and didn’t reflect his values today after therapy and church guidance. Arkansas State Police reviewed his traffic stops and citations and said there was no indication his views affected his job performance.

He’s a God damn idiot, as are the fools that support him. The “Reflection Pool” wasn’t designed by American architect Henry Bacon a hundred years ago to look like a swimming pool. It’s designed to have a darkened characteristics that has reflective qualities to reflect the monuments.
That way, the Washington Monument is reflective to you when at the Lincoln Memorial, and when at the Washington Monument, the Lincoln Memorial is reflective to you.
It’s designed to enhance the grandeur of monuments, create an illusion of reflection, and inclusion of expansive space of unity.
